MAN81523016208
MAN81923016216
MAN0004319413
MAN1315695
MAN1601034
MAN4103223
MAN41211417
MERCEDES-BENZ0004319413
MERCEDES-BENZA0004319413
MERCEDES-BENZ1315695
MERCEDES-BENZ1601034
MERCEDES-BENZ4103223
MERCEDES-BENZ41211417
MERCEDES-BENZ81523016208
This website uses cookies so that we can provide you with the best user experience possible. Cookie information is stored in your browser and performs functions such as recognising you when you return to our website and helping our team to understand which sections of the website you find most interesting and useful.